Bailador Technology Investments (ASX:BTI) said the carrying values of its investment in Updoc rose 50% and its investment in Mosh rose 33.3%, effective Dec. 31, 2024., according to a Friday Australian bourse filing.
Bailador invested AU$20 million in Updoc in May 2024 and the valuation rose by 50% to AU$30 million. This represents an increase to Bailador's pre-tax net tangible assets of AU$0.068 per share.
The valuation of Mosh increased by 33.3% from AU$7.5 million to AU$10 million, representing an increase to Bailador's pre-tax net tangible assets of AU$0.017 per share.
The firm's shares rose over 2% in recent trade on Friday.
